Far more people own their homes outright in Bona Vista than in the rest of Victoria, where 43.2% of households have no mortgage. This is a place of detached houses, with a tiny 8.1% of the population renting. The housing market here is notably more affordable than the state and national figures.

Rents, mortgages and crowding.
Typical weekly rent is $285, which is well below the national figure of $375. Monthly mortgage payments are also a little lower than the state and national averages, sitting at $1,700.

How homes are owned or rented.
Renting is much less common here than in most areas, with only 8.1% of households renting. This contrasts with the national figure of 30.6%, while 43.2% of homes are owned outright.

Houses, townhouses, apartments and bedrooms.
Every single home in Bona Vista is a separate house, which is far above the national average of 72.3%. These homes tend to have fewer people per bedroom than most areas, and there are far fewer homes with three or more bedrooms compared to the state.
